Bitcoin Block 512851

Bitcoin Block 512,851 was mined on and contains 1,068 transactions. Miners collected 0.38541399 BTC in transaction fees with a block reward of 12.88541399 BTC. Block size: 1.11 MB.

Block Details

Hash0000000000000000005433384c4b6feaf54a82202c82fae943c72b106206051c
Timestamp
Transactions1,068
AddressesView addresses
Size1.11 MB
Weight3,993,048 WU
Total fees0.38541399 BTC
Avg fee rate38.6 sat/vB
Block reward12.88541399 BTC
Inputs / Outputs5,509 / 5,261
SegWit txs353 (33.1%)
RBF signaling71 (6.6%)
Difficulty3.29e+12
Merkle rootf062815dc763533250cee3fa3e6468c5a4b29334dea05f346de6307bd8b090bd
Nonce1,522,884,976
Version0x20000000
Previous block000000000000000000146c74ff5305c5d818d06d44de875744db464f4cbd60a2
Next blockBlock 512852 →

Block Visualization

Block Statistics

See how this block compares to network trends: